Who won the debate over ratifying the Constitution? *

Respuesta :

paige20307
paige20307 paige20307
  • 18-09-2020
As in any debate there were two sides, the Federalists who supported ratification and the Anti-Federalists who did not. We now know that the Federalists prevailed, and the U.S. Constitution was ratified in 1788, and went into effect in 1789.
